When Gaspar and I went to see them at the Beacon a few months ago, Glen talked about watching Elliott Smith perform on the Oscars ten years ago and how he cheered him on at home. And how great it would be if he and Marketa got to perform. Well, last night was their night. I had goosebumps when thgey played and I screamed when they won!
And in what might be an Oscar first, Glen got to finish his speech but Marketa was played off. When the show returned from commercial break, Jon Stewart invited Marketa back to give her speech. People get played off the Oscars all the time! I've never seen anyone get a second chance to enjoy their moment.
The crowd seemed to be very behind them. Colin Farrell introduced them (and seemed to be a fan himself) and the crowd really cheered for them. And when their nomination came up cheers followed again. They looked thrilled and surprised when they won. It was so wonderful to watch!
